๐ฃ๏ธ Scarva protest: Sinn Fรฉin MLA questions 'bloodbath' remarks made by DUP MP
๐ฅ๐ค Sinn Fรฉin MLA @DeirdreHargey tells our reporter @mckee23_r that DUP MP Carla Lockhart should clarify comments she made around a pro-Palestine march and counter-protest.
The Upper Bann MP is facing criticism after she was photographed standing near masked individuals in Scarva on Saturday, who were demonstrating against a march organised by the Ireland-Palestine Solidarity Campaign as it passed by.
Ms Lockhart criticised the police presence in the area and said that she was in Scarva with other unionist elected representatives to de-escalate tensions.
The MP said that by intervening, she, along with colleagues "were able to keep what could have been an absolute bloodbath very quiet, peaceful, and ultimately no incidents."
DUP leader Gavin Robinson said it was "entirely appropriate" for Ms Lockhart to be at the counter-demonstration along with other MLAs and councillors from the party.
